Barton Community College Undergraduate Tuition and Fees

Out-of-state part-time undergraduates at Barton Community College paid an average of $98 per credit hour in 2019-2020. The average for in-state students was $74 per credit hour. The following table shows the average full-time tuition and fees for undergraduates.

In State Out of State
Tuition $2,368 $3,136
Fees $1,408 $1,408
Books and Supplies $1,460 $1,460
On Campus Room and Board $8,990 $8,990
On Campus Other Expenses $4,240 $4,240
